Frequently Asked Questions about Pet Friendly Optimist Park Apartments

What is the Cheapest Pet Friendly apartment in Optimist Park?

Currently the most affordable Pet Friendly Apartment in Optimist Park is at Sentry Tempe listed at $888.

How much is the average rent for a Pet Friendly Optimist Park Apartment?

The average rent for a Pet Friendly Apartment in Optimist Park is $1,919.

What is the largest Pet Friendly Optimist Park Apartment for rent?

Today's Pet Friendly apartment with the most square footage in Optimist Park is a 2,025 square feet unit starting from $1,650 at Shorehaven.

What is the average size for Optimist Park Pet Friendly Apartments for rent?

The average size for a Pet Friendly rental in Optimist Park is currently at 606 sq ft.
